TikTok is once again at the center of controversy. A new dance craze, dubbed the "Austin Bop," has users flexing their moves to a rap song, but the internet is not amused. The dark twist? Many believe these videos are a callous mockery of Austin Metcalf, a Texas teen whose life was tragically cut short. The "Austin Bop" videos are spreading like wildfire, showing people dancing to the track. However, eagle-eyed viewers are calling out the disturbing visual cues that appear to directly reference Metcalf's killing. It's a trend that has many asking: is anything off-limits for online clout?
This isn't just a few isolated incidents. The sheer volume of videos, and the unsettling similarities in their content, suggest a troubling pattern. The videos frequently incorporate movements and gestures that social media users are linking to details surrounding Metcalf's death. This insensitivity has ignited a firestorm of criticism across various platforms. The online community is quick to condemn the trend, demanding its removal and accountability from those participating.
The backstory here is vital. The internet, particularly TikTok, has a history of viral challenges and dance trends. While many are harmless, this one crosses a line.
